Virtuoso drummer/percussionist/composer, Francesco Petreni, has played with great musicians like Marc Johnson, Johnny Griffin, Palle Danielsson, Mal Waldron, Ivan Lins, Eddie Henderson, Claudio Roditi, George Cables and Avishai Cohen. Petreni has participated in hundreds of international festivals, and concerts all over Europe Cuba and Brazil, often as director, arranger and conductor of the Bandao Percussion Orchestra.

Composer and leader of "SDEONG", a sextet of percussions, voices and dance.

Since 2001 he has been professor at the International Siena Jazz International Workshops, and he is teacher of Jazz Basic Course and Advanced Jazz Drums Technics e at the Conservatory of Livorno.  Since 2010 he has been teaching and performing on Global Music Foundation courses and events.

He holds a degree in Letters and Music History, and in 2008 he took a Superior Conservatory Degree in Jazz, and published his thesis: " The Improvvisation in Brasilian Music".

He has composed and arranged for ballets (Motus Dance) chamber music (Conservatory of Livorno) and original compositions for "Carmina Burana in Jazz".

He has been a teacher and performer at many courses and drum and percussion workshops all over Europe, South America and the Caribbean.
